Marlin 2 by Reportage Properties – Waterfront Elegance on Reem Island

Project Overview

  • Developer: Reportage Properties – an Abu Dhabi-born developer focused on nature-inspired, mid-rise residential homes since 2014. 

  • Project Name: Marlin 2, the second twin-tower phase adjacent to Marlin (Phase 1) in the Shams district, Al Reem Island.

  • Concept: Architecture inspired by the rhythm of waves and dance of sunlight, blending fluid curves with natural materials to reflect the surrounding mangroves and waterfront views. Fans of bio‑morphic minimalism will recognise the design lineage

Layout, Pricing & Size

Marlin 2 offers premium 2‑ to 4‑bedroom waterfront apartments. The following figures reflect developer base pricing at launch—the 2025 market may reflect upwards adjustment of 5–10%:

  • 2‑bedroom: 848‑1,216 ft², from AED 1.7 million 

  • 3‑bedroom: 1,211‑1,607 ft², from AED 2.0 million+

  • 4‑bedroom: up to 5,514 ft² (duplex → penthouse configuration), from AED 2.78 million 

  • Example: a 3‑bed 1,422 ft² apartment listed at AED 1,827,500 (reflecting post‑launch pricing)

Lifestyle & Amenity Highlights

Marlin 2 is designed for a holistic waterfront lifestyle:

  • Pools: Adult and kids’ infinity-edge swimming pools

  • Fitness: Fully equipped gym, yoga/solstice lawns, jogging trails

  • Family & Social: Kids’ play area, shaded seating, multi-purpose community lounge, Valet/Concierge

  • Public Accessory: Private beach boardwalk, retail cafés, smart‑home features (lighting/temperature control)

  • Surroundings: Landscaped waterfront gardens with mangrove vistas, jogging/cycling walkways  

Connectivity

Situated left of Shams Central Park and canal, mere minutes from major hubs:

  • 2 min → Reem Central Park, community parks

  • 6 min → Shams Boutik Mall

  • 10 min → Reem or Abu Dhabi Mall, Galleria Mall, Cleveland Clinic

  • 15 min → Al Maryah Island (financial district) & Downtown Abu Dhabi

  • 20 min → Louvre & Saadiyat Island

  • Connected via three bridges to mainland Abu Dhabi. Bus routes 67/71/73 provide public transit access. Abu Dhabi airport is 20–30 minutes by car.
